Figure 3 Transseptal Needle Puncture of the LA in the First Patient

Pressure tracing shows severe mitral regurgitation evidenced by giant V waves on the left atrial pressure tracing; pressure was also recorded as the needle was withdrawn from the left atrium (LA) across the interatrial septum into the right atrium (RA), where the pressure was normal.
